#145080 basic color information

#145080

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#145080 has decimal index of: 1331328, is composed of 7.8% red, 31.4% green and 50.2% blue. #145080 in CMYK color model, is composed of 84.4%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.8% black.
#006699 is the closest web-safe color to #145080.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
